The cheapest way to get from Mosman to Anzac Bridge is to line 100 bus which costs $1 - $4 and takes 54 min.
The fastest way to get from Mosman to Anzac Bridge is to taxi which takes 12 min and costs $28 - $35.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Bradleys Head Rd At Thompson St and arriving at Wynyard Station, York St, Stand H station.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 26 min.
The distance between Mosman and Anzac Bridge is 11 km.
The best way to get from Mosman to Anzac Bridge without a car is to line 100 bus which takes 54 min and costs $1 - $4.
The line 100 bus from Bradleys Head Rd At Thompson St to Wynyard Station, York St, Stand H takes 26 min including transfers and departs every five minutes.
Mosman to Anzac Bridge bus services, operated by Transport for NSW, depart from Bradleys Head Rd At Thompson St station.
Mosman to Anzac Bridge bus services, operated by Transport for NSW, arrive at Wynyard Station, York St, Stand H.
